Rigby is a city located in Jefferson County Idaho. Rigby has a 2020 population of 4,511. It is also the county seat of Jefferson County. Rigby is currently growing at a rate of 1.64% annually and its population has increased by 14.23% since the most recent census, which recorded a population of 3,949 in 2010.
The average household income in Rigby is $51,995 with a poverty rate of 18.87%. The median rental costs in recent years comes to $763 per month, and the median house value is $136,500. The median age in Rigby is 27 years, 27.5 years for males, and 26.3 years for females.

88.06% of Rigby residents speak only English, while 11.94% speak other languages. The non-English language spoken by the largest group is Spanish, which is spoken by 8.09% of the population.

93.05% of Rigby residents were born in the United States, with 64.46% having been born in Idaho. 5.39% of residents are not US citizens. Of those not born in the United States, the largest percentage are from Latin America.
